Xu Shaoye couldn't understand the man's words, yet he somehow grasped their meaning. To his horror, he realized he was wearing a dark green official robe, and all the people around him had vanished!
A sense of panic gripped him, along with a deep-seated fear. He didn't understand the vision before him, but the man ahead kept urging him on.
He wanted to turn back and run, but deep down, he knew that if he didn't follow, something terrible might happen. So, he forced himself to move forward.
After climbing a small hill, the man waved his dust brush as if shooing away a fly, urging Xu Shaoye to move ahead. He took two steps forward, noticed he wasn't keeping up, and wanted to turn back. But at the sides of the slope stood two indistinct figures of warriors, one carrying a golden melon hammer on his shoulder and the other holding a short axe, both seemingly staring at him.
Swallowing hard, Xu Shaoye followed the side door of the grand hall into the palace gates, walking along the long road ahead. Along the way, several lantern-bearing figures joined the procession.
Terrified, he kept his head down, afraid to look around or speak, just walking forward. After passing through the first palace gate, he saw a square filled with rows of warriors holding ceremonial weapons, all standing motionless like statues.
He stole a glance and quickly averted his eyes, then walked a bit further. Ahead, an upward-sloping path appeared, and the group slowed down, as if someone was checking something ahead. He could finally catch his breath.
But before he could relax, a furious voice rang out from above: "This man impersonates a court official! Behead him!"
After a moment, a sharp, thin voice followed: "Another impersonator of a court official! This is an insult to His Majesty! Push him down and behead him!"
"Behead!"
"Behead!"
"Behead!"
The voices from above continued, one after the other. Xu Shaoye was stunned to see a person being pushed down, only to recognize his companion's face. But at that moment, they displayed no outcry, their expressions blank.
After being pushed to the base of the stairway, the warriors raised their swords and, in an instant, a familiar head fell to the ground. Xu Shaoye shuddered.
Immediately after, over a dozen people kneeling nearby were beheaded one by one, their bodies severed at the neck, lying in a pool of blood.
Xu Shaoye caught a whiff of blood, feeling nauseous. He dared not make a sound, only covering his mouth to suppress the urge to vomit.
Just then, as the procession moved forward, he noticed that no one was ahead. It was his turn to go up, and a voice called out, "Why aren't you coming up for the inspection?"
Everyone present turned to look at him, creating an eerie atmosphere.
Xu Shaoye trembled, but at that moment, he heard two loud beats from outside, like the sound of drums. The people seemed to be looking towards the grand hall.
He couldn't stay any longer and ran back without hesitation. Though they stared coldly at him, none pursued. The warriors on the square began to move towards him, but before they took a few steps, the entire procession parted, and a figure rushed forward, grabbing the terrified and struggling Xu Shaoye. "Get off me! Get off me! Move away, you!"
The person held him down, saying, "Xu Shaoye, it's me."
Xu Shaoye looked at the speaker and was overjoyed to see it was Mr. Qiao. He sobbed with relief, "Mr. Qiao, Mr. Qiao, it's you! It's so good to see you..."
Mr. Qiao apologized and, lifting Xu Shaoye under his arm, they ran swiftly away. Despite their speed, Mr. Qiao maintained a steady pace, ensuring Xu Shaoye's comfort and even allowing him to speak.
"Mr. Qiao, what... what are these things?"
Mr. Qiao replied, "This is called the Spirit Realm abroad, but in our country, it's known as the 'Phantom Realm.' What we're witnessing is likely a reenactment of past events, but we've become personally involved. Xu Shaoye, do you know about illusions?"
"Yes, I've seen them. I've experienced similar situations in the simulated scenarios created by field creatures."
"The Phantom Realm is somewhat similar, but they don't rely on field creatures. It's more like a combination of anomalies and esoteric rituals. Here, some things defy logic. When they want to kill you, you might not even be able to resist."
Recalling the previous scene, Xu Shaoye shuddered again. He anxiously asked, "Mr. Qiao, we've escaped, but what about the others?"
Mr. Qiao shook his head. "Let's take care of ourselves first." The others didn't have the same spiritual strength as Xu Shaoye and could only remain trapped in the Phantom Realm.
However, Mr. Qiao wouldn't abandon Xu Shaoye. Xu Shaoye's uncle had said he didn't care about his nephew's life, but if Mr. Qiao had left him behind, he probably wouldn't have minded investigating his negligence.
Mr. Qiao also offered a few words of comfort, "Xu Shaoye, don't worry. Not everyone will be trapped. Take that teacher Fan, for example. He's capable and I didn't see him. Either he didn't enter this place or he found a way to hide."
"This, is this really..." Xu Shaoye was about to say something when his face suddenly turned to horror. "Mr. Qiao, look ahead."
Mr. Qiao looked forward and saw a team of five mounted warriors, fully clad in iron armor from head to toe. His expression changed.
"Elite Cavalry..."
These were equivalent to third-limit elite warriors. In the Phantom Realm, each one could be a formidable opponent, and now there was an entire team of them.
He made a swift decision, saying, "Xu Shaoye, you stay back. These people are powerful, and I might not be able to protect you for a while."
With a flick of his hand, he flung Xu Shaoye away. The latter rolled on the ground and then scrambled to his feet, running away.
Mr. Qiao's expression turned solemn as he assumed a stance, staring at the team of horsemen. Even though these might be illusions, if he were killed here, it would be a real death.
The team of warriors immediately spurred their horses forward, forming a wide horizontal line as they galloped towards him. Initially, when the warriors halted, it seemed manageable, but as they charged, the five riders exuded the momentum of a thousand armies, as if they could crush everything in their path into a pulp.
Mr. Qiao's breathing quickened, and just as he prepared to fight with all his might, a loud boom echoed through the night. A dazzling flash of light seemed to pass through the darkness, and the five cavalrymen were instantly torn apart, their bodies and horses exploding into countless fragments.
Mr. Qiao shielded his face as debris from the shattered remains flew towards him, propelled by a powerful gust of wind. Then, the remnants scattered outwards.
After the surge of air passed, he looked again, and there was no sign of the Elite Cavalry. All that remained were scattered bones on the ground.
He lifted his head and looked ahead.
A tall figure, cloaked and hooded, was approaching him. A red scarf was tied around her neck, fluttering in the swirling air currents. As she drew closer, the once-grand palace complex gradually lost its majestic splendor, becoming dilapidated and decayed.
In the 1619th chapter, a look at the correct version!
Xu Shaoye realized he was lying amidst a pile of dry bones. He cursed and pushed himself up, but the dust that flew into his face made him cough repeatedly.
Mr. Qiao watched as the approaching figure drew near, took a deep breath, and said, "I am Qiao Qianli from Longyou Province. Thank you for saving us. May I ask who you are?"
Chen Chuan approached and said, "I'm Chen. Where did you come from?" He had noticed someone else entering when he arrived, possibly due to the ritual's influence upon entry.
Mr. Qiao realized that this person must have entered through the official entrance. Uncertain of the man's attitude, he hesitated to answer.
Xu Shaoye stepped forward and said, "We came through the path opened by the Longyou Province Adventuring Party. Did you see my uncle on the way? He's the Inspector General of Longyou Province, and he's here too."
Chen Chuan glanced at him. This person was a bit clever, fearing that he might be a threat. So, he introduced himself first. However, he didn't care about others being here; this place wasn't his, and others' abilities to enter were their own business.
Before coming, he had checked Longyou Province's situation. There was only one martial artist here, named Xu Mutang, who held no official position. Inspector General was merely a title.
"Did Mr. Xu come as well? I didn't see him when I arrived."
"I'm Mr. Xu's bodyguard from Longyou Province. This time, I'm escorting them on an expedition, but I didn't expect this situation."
Chen Chuan asked further and learned that they had entered with about three hundred people, all of whom had now scattered and disappeared. He advised, "Both of you, there are many dangers here. Don't run around recklessly. Find a place to hide first."
Mr. Qiao immediately assured him, "Thank you for saving us just now. We won't run around, and we won't disturb anything here."
Chen Chuan hummed in acknowledgment and walked towards the front where the main hall had appeared.
Xu Shaoye watched him walk away and said softly, "Mr. Qiao, that person..."
Mr. Qiao's voice filled with awe as he said, "He must be a martial artist too." He thought for a moment. "So young and with the surname Chen... could it be..."
His heart skipped a beat. Could it be him?
Recently, the news from Jinbei Province Central City had been a hot topic, and the Defense Commissioner of Jinbei Province had become well-known, especially for his active consciousness in the Jinbei Province Municipal Parliament. This had put the Longyou Province Municipal Parliament on high alert, seeking ways to enhance their own active consciousness. The commotion caused by this had been quite significant.
He hoped that if it was indeed this person, there wouldn't be any conflict with Old Master Xu... He wondered which of these two was stronger?
